Job Description

The Battery Management System Business Division (BMS) is seeking a Director of Firmware. This is an excellent opportunity to take a leadership role in driving Renesas’s growth in the exciting battery management system industry. It will also be an opportunity to work with the product lines to position Renesas BMS's business division for continued growth.

What we need:

We are looking for a driven, creative, and highly motivated individual with the ability to standardize development flow for all FW resources in battery management & Gauging, USB Power Delivery, etc., scale the organization globally, and cross-pollinate expertise in different groups. This person will work with multiple product lines both within and outside the BMS business division to drive maximum synergy, IP reuse, execution, and scale of the organization. This position requires a deep understanding of battery management & gauging algorithm, USB Power Delivery protocol, and strong verbal and written communication skills with a demonstrated ability to work across functional disciplines in support of delivering products to the market. Success requires a clear understanding of battery management system technology with deep knowledge of Battery Management IC (BMIC), Fuel Gauge IC (FGIC), USB-PD, and Battery Charger technologies. The position requires international travel.

What You’ll do

  • Develop cohesive firmware strategy to maximize firmware IP reuse and development flow standardization.
  • Drive key customer engagements to facilitate product definition and design wins.
  • Work closely with other R&D disciplines to generate winning technical proposals by comprehending the true needs of customer and segments in addition to actively ensuring execution.
  • Stay abreast of market conditions; develop recommendations for product and/or market development.
  • Create technical training material and provide enablement materials to the FAEs and WW sales organization.
     

Qualifications

  • MSEE (or equivalent) required
  • 10+ years experience in battery management & gauging firmware.
  • Strong technical knowledge of battery management system.
  • Must possess business acumen and excellent writing and presentation skills. 
  • International travel required.

Company Description

 

Renesas is one of the top global semiconductor companies in the world. We strive to develop a safer, healthier, greener, and smarter world, and our goal is to make every endpoint intelligent by offering product solutions in the automotive, industrial, infrastructure, and IoT markets. Our robust product portfolio includes world-leading MCUs, SoCs, analog and power products, plus Winning Combination solutions that curate these complementary products. We are a key supplier to the world’s leading manufacturers of electronics you rely on every day; you may not see our products, but they are all around you.


Renesas employs roughly 21,000 people in more than 30 countries worldwide.
